  • Publication number: 20210196147
    Abstract: Use of co values in smoking cessation are described where an apparatus may be configured to encourage smoking cessation in a user. The apparatus may include a sampling unit which receives a sample breath and determines a level of exhaled carbon monoxide from the sample breath. The sampling unit may be programmed to initiate a first timer for tracking a cumulative time upon a determination that the level of exhaled carbon monoxide is below a predetermined threshold. The sampling unit may also be programmed to initiate a second timer for tracking a countdown time upon a determination that the level of exhaled carbon monoxide is above the predetermined threshold, wherein the countdown time corresponds to a second length of time until the carbon monoxide level within the body of the user is expected to dissipate below the predetermined threshold.

  • Publication number: 20210196148
    Abstract: Breath sensor measurement methods and apparatus are described. One variation may generally comprise a sampling unit having a breath sampling port, at least one pressure sensor located within the sampling unit and in communication with the breath sampling port, and a processor in communication with the at least one pressure sensor. The processor may be configured to prompt a user with instructions to exhale a sample breath for a first predetermined period of time into the breath sampling port and to inhale for a second predetermined period of time through the breath sampling port. The processor may be configured to measure a pressure change via the pressure sensor over the first and second predetermined periods of time such that the processor determines a total volume of air corresponding to lung capacity of the user based on the pressure change over the first and second predetermined periods of time.

  • Patent number: 10898263
    Abstract: Methods, systems, and devices for providing treatment to a tissue in body lumens are described. The system may include a catheter, an expansion member coupled with a distal portion of the catheter, an ablation structure including one or more longitudinal electrode segments, and an ablation structure support coupled to the ablation structure configured to at least partially unfurl as the expansion member expands and furl as the expansion member contracts. The ablation structure may include multiple separately wired and/or separately controlled longitudinal electrodes, longitudinal electrode zones, or both, such that each longitudinal electrode or longitudinal electrode zone may be selectively enabled or selectively disabled. In some instances, one or more springs are coupled to the ablation structure configured to promote unfurl or furl around the expansion member. In some instances, one or more protection elements are be positioned along the catheter.
